Printer Not Printing

The Epson ET 3830 printer may stop printing for various reasons. This issue can disrupt your work or personal tasks. Finding the cause quickly helps you fix it fast. Here are some simple steps to troubleshoot the problem.

Check Ink Levels

Low ink can stop your printer from working. Open the printer’s control panel or use the Epson app. Check if any ink tanks are empty or low. Refill the ink tanks if needed. Use only Epson ink for best results.

Clear Paper Jams

Paper jams block printing and can cause errors. Open the printer carefully and look for stuck paper. Remove any jammed sheets gently to avoid damage. Close all doors securely before trying to print again.

Verify Printer Connection

Connection problems can prevent printing. Check if the printer is connected to your computer or Wi-Fi. Use a USB cable for a direct link or confirm the Wi-Fi signal is strong. Restart your printer and device to refresh the connection.

Print Quality Problems

Print quality problems are common with Epson ET 3830 printers. These issues affect the sharpness, color, and overall look of your prints. Poor print quality can waste ink and paper. Fixing these problems helps save money and time.

Clean Print Head

Dirt and dried ink block nozzles in the print head. This causes streaks or missing colors on your printouts. Cleaning the print head removes these clogs. Use the printer’s cleaning function from the control panel. Run the cleaning cycle once or twice. Print a test page to check results. Repeat cleaning if needed but avoid overdoing it.

Adjust Print Settings

Wrong print settings cause blurry or faded prints. Check the print quality setting in the printer driver. Choose a higher quality mode for sharp prints. Select the correct paper type to match your paper. Use normal or best mode for photos and documents. Adjust color settings for better brightness and contrast. Save settings and print a sample page.

Wi-fi Connectivity Issues

Wi-Fi connectivity issues can stop your Epson ET 3830 printer from working properly. Without a good connection, the printer cannot receive print jobs. This can cause frustration and slow down your tasks. Fixing these issues is often simple and quick. Follow the steps below to restore your printer’s Wi-Fi connection.

Restart Router And Printer

Turn off your Wi-Fi router first. Wait for about 30 seconds. Then, turn the router back on. Next, switch off your Epson ET 3830 printer. Wait a few seconds and turn it on again. This process helps clear temporary glitches in the network and devices. It often restores a stable connection.

Reconfigure Network Settings

Access the printer’s control panel. Find the network or Wi-Fi setup menu. Choose your Wi-Fi network from the list. Enter your Wi-Fi password carefully. Double-check the password to avoid typos. Save the settings and try printing again. This step ensures the printer connects to the correct Wi-Fi network.

Update Printer Firmware

Outdated firmware can cause connectivity problems. Check for firmware updates using Epson’s official website. Download the latest version suitable for your ET 3830 model. Follow the instructions to install the update on your printer. Updated firmware improves performance and fixes bugs that affect Wi-Fi.


Error Messages And Indicators

The Epson ET 3830 displays error messages and indicators to help you solve problems. These alerts show on the screen or with blinking lights. Understanding what they mean saves time and frustration. You can fix many issues by decoding the codes and following simple steps.

Decode Common Error Codes

The printer shows error codes like 0x97, 0x9a, or blinking lights. Each code points to a specific problem. For example, 0x97 often means a hardware issue. Blinking orange lights may signal ink or paper jams. Check the user manual or Epson website for exact meanings. Knowing the cause helps you choose the right fix.

Reset The Printer

Resetting the Epson ET 3830 can clear error messages. Turn off the printer and unplug it from power. Wait at least one minute before plugging it back in. Turn the printer on again. This simple reset may resolve minor glitches and errors. If the error returns, try other troubleshooting steps.

Contact Support

Some errors need expert help. If you cannot fix the problem, contact Epson support. Provide the error code and describe what happened. Support staff can guide you through advanced fixes or arrange repairs. Keep your printer model and purchase details ready for faster service.


Paper Feed Problems

Paper feed problems can stop your Epson ET 3830 from printing. This issue causes paper jams, misfeeds, or the printer not grabbing paper at all. Fixing it helps your printer work smoothly and saves time.

Align Paper Properly

Place the paper neatly in the tray. Make sure the edges match and the stack is straight. Avoid overfilling the tray. Adjust the paper guides to hold the paper tight but not too tight.

Clean Paper Rollers

Dust and dirt on rollers can block paper feed. Use a soft cloth dampened with water to clean rollers. Roll them gently to remove dust. Clean rollers regularly to keep paper moving smoothly.

Use Recommended Paper Types

Using the wrong paper can cause feed issues. Check the printer manual for approved paper types. Avoid thick or damaged paper. Use clean, dry paper to prevent jams and misfeeds.
